Re: Times
First stand in the morning has been the best for me over the years. Start calling as soon as you can see well enough to see them COMING and get a bullet put in them. Usually 30 minutes before the posted sunrise.

Re: Times
When I go to hunt it's from sun up until sundown. Very rarely do I only go out for part of a day...unless I have other commitments like family things. Usually I don't get to hunt many days out of a year so when I go it is the whole day.
With that said I have had my best luck in the middle of the day. Not quite sure as to the reason, but I usually have some good stands around noon or so.
I wonder if I am hitting the bedding areas more often in the middle of the day than I am hitting their hunting areas early in the day or closer to night?

Re: Times
It can vary some with the time of year. I think the mornings are best for most guys because that is when most coyotes are up, moving around looking for food. the dead of winter coyotes can be about any where for the most part. I do believe that breeding pairs are together year round and really are pretty consistant with the area they are bedding in day after day. Non breeding coyotes and young of the year can be here today and gone tomorrow. You can have travel corridors that in the 1st and 2nd dispersal can and will hold coyotes through out the day.
